This beautiful cedar cabin is located on a one acre wooded lot in Arrowhead Subdivision in the heart of the San Juan Mountain Range of the Colorado Rocky Mountains at an elevation of 9300 feet. All utilities are underground so none of the fantastic views are marred by power lines. The home rests in a clearing at the center of the lot in order to maximize views. The rest of the property is set in a combination of majestic dark timber and quaking aspen.

There are two Master Suites, each with attached full bath.

The completely furnished kitchen and dining room includes pots, pans, standard small appliances and table service for eight. All bed and bath linens are provided, so just bring your groceries and personal care items, such as bath soap and shampoo, to complete your home-away-from-home experience!

Beds are wonderfully comfy and each queen-sized master suite is separated from the other, providing both privacy and an enhanced sense of solitude for our guests. There are also 2 queen-sized beds in the spacious loft with great views of the San Juan Mountains, so the cabin comfortably sleeps 8 guests.

The fireplace in the great room adds both warmth and gracious ambiance. Prop your feet up in the lazy boy chairs and just let your cares melt away. Games and a full library of great books are available to enjoy. There is a smart TV in the great room. Simply sign in to your personal account to access any streaming apps to which you are subscribed. There is also a DVD player available if you wish to bring a favorite movie from home. WI-FI is available also!

Large decks grace the front and back of this home, An outdoor barbecue and dining table are ready for your picnic meals. Please remember to purchase propane for the grill as we are unable to provide it locally.

Great hiking, biking, ATV-ing adventures start right outside the front door. Our guests are provided with a fishing pass for the lakes in the development. Contact Security to have your pass issued. Wildlife is abundant in this rural development. Keep your eyes peeled for elk, deer and birds!

Boat owners can fish Blue Mesa Reservoir (12 miles away) or Silver Jack Reservoir (25 miles away) and bank fishing at both locations is also available.
